Output 3e24998840992ccbac5f9f33c6a787d129c6923a8533eb52e9fcfa758a845d5a:8

value
171329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50d3529ef2b14a823d1e8b07ba0d185b8da802da OP_EQUAL
address
394P8rLSXAVARrpALFLvPM4KfDk6tdtmCz
transaction
3e24998840992ccbac5f9f33c6a787d129c6923a8533eb52e9fcfa758a845d5a
spent
true